Abstract
In generic conformal field theories with symmetry, we identify a primary field with rational Kac indices, which produces the full charged and neutral sectors by the fusion processes and , respectively. In this sense, this field generalises the fundamental spin field of the three-state Potts model. Among the degenerate fields produced by these fusions, we single out a `parafermion' field and an `energy' field . In analogy with the Virasoro case, the exact curves for conformal dimensions and are expected to give close estimates for the unitarity bounds in the conformal bootstrap analysis.
